Avoiding Common Mistakes When Installing a Wall Hung Toilet

Installing a wall hung toilet offers a sleek, modern design that frees up valuable floor space. While these toilets provide many benefits, improper installation often causes expensive problems later. Below are several common mistakes and solutions to ensure a successful installation.

1. Failing to Secure the Frame Properly

A wall hung toilet relies entirely on its concealed steel frame. If the frame is not securely anchored into a reinforced wall, it may wobble, loosen over time, or even collapse. Always follow manufacturer guidelines and ensure the frame can support at least 400 kg.

2. Incorrect Water Connection

Improperly installed water lines reduce quiet and powerful flushing performance. Even a small leak can damage walls or floors. Use high-quality connectors and double-check seals before closing the wall.

3. Poor Waste Pipe Alignment

The waste outlet must be precisely aligned. A minor misplacement leads to clogs, slow drainage, and possible water backflow. Carefully measure before cutting into pipes and test the system before finishing the installation.

4. Neglecting Comfort and Accessibility

Some homeowners forget to consider comfort. The toilet should not only look space-saving, but also feel natural in daily use. Recommended height adjustments and ergonomic positioning prevent long-term discomfort.
